how do i make gold and silver on my cake? is there a food paint that i get or how do you guys do it?

You cannot dye buttercream a metallic color. There is airbrush metallic gold and silver. The other option is to cover your cake in fondant and then brush on a paint made of vodka and luster dust.

thank you, i try that, how do you mix it?

I think it depends on how much you need to cover, but I would suggest starting with about a teaspoon and mixing it until its "paint" consistency. If its leaving thin spots then add more luster dust. I also was told that using white rum is better to use because it smells better while working with it. Hope it works for you! icon_smile.gif
